The Magnetic Flux Contributed By the Plasma Armature in an Electromagnetic Launcher,

Abstract

The magnetic flux and the inductance due to the current passing through a plasma armature in an electromagnetic launcher is evaluated assuming that the current distribution within the armature is uniform. The expressions derived in this report are then used by the computer program PLAFLUX.FOR to generate values for the plasma armatures inductance and magnetic flux during acceleration. It is shown that the plasma armature's inductance is negligible in comparison with the rail inductance.
